Abstract
Two colorimetric and fluorometric probes, namely 2a and 2b, based on N,Nâ²-disubstituted-dihydrophenazine analogues for rapid detection of Hg2+ with high sensitivity and selectivity were designed and synthesized by Heck coupling reaction. The responsive optical properties of the two sensors were investigated by UV-vis absorption and fluorescence spectroscopy in THF solution and 2a-b were found to be exclusively responsive to Hg2+ rapidly. Remarkably, the detection limits of 2a-b for Hg2+ were determined to be 4.8 and 2.6Â nM, respectively. Moreover, the AIE and pH sensing properties of 2a-b were investigated.
